Uploaded image for project: 'ui-tenant-settings'
  1. ui-tenant-settings
  2. UITEN-42

Validation for closed loans and fines/fees settings

    XMLWordPrintable

    Details

    • Type: Story
    • Status: Closed (View Workflow)
    • Priority: P3
    • Resolution: Done
    • Affects Version/s: None
    • Fix Version/s: None
    • Labels:
      None
    • Template:
    • Sprint:
      Concorde - Sprint 72
    • Story Points:
      3
    • Development Team:
      Concorde

      Description

      Purpose: Force user to create settings for closed loans with fines/fees when the "Treat closed loans with associated fees/fines differently" is checked.

      1. Scenario
        • given the Settings/Circulation/Loan History
        • When the user checks the "Treat closed loans with associated fees/fines differently"
        • Then do not select any of the radio buttons in that section by default
      2. Scenario
        • Given the Settings/Circulation/Loan History
        • When none of the radio buttons in the "Treat closed loans with associated fees/fines differently" section are selected
        • Then do not allow user to save settings
      3. Scenario
        • Given the Settings/Circulation/Loan History, with none of the radio buttons in the "Treat closed loans with associated fees/fines differently" selected
        • When the user attempts to save
        • Then display the error message Please fill this in to continue below the radio buttons

      Notes:

      • Text and placement of error message in Scenario 3 should be consistent with other error messages, like on loan policies. See attached screenshot.

        TestRail: Results

          Attachments

            Issue Links

              Activity

                People

                Assignee:
                ecboettcher Emma Boettcher
                Reporter:
                ecboettcher Emma Boettcher
                Votes:
                0 Vote for this issue
                Watchers:
                3 Start watching this issue

                  Dates

                  Created:
                  Updated:
                  Resolved:

                    TestRail: Runs

                      TestRail: Cases